A group of American scientists working at the University of Michigan carried out extensive research, with the help of which they managed to develop a new technology that allows them to restore bones. It is based on the use of unique nano-shells, with the help of which physicians will be able to treat fractures at a qualitatively new level. This is described in foreign scientific publications.

According to the sources, scientists are going to deliver nano-shells to damaged bones, where due to the new technology, an intensive production of bone tissue will be provoked, due to which fracture treatment will be accelerated. To date, according to researchers, their method helps in the treatment of not only bones and joints, but also caries.

By the way, at the moment, American scientists have already tested their new technology on laboratory mice that suffered from osteoporosis. The researchers said that after the rodents, they will move on to larger animals, and if their trials are successful, they will begin testing the technology in humans.
